Alessio Giustolisi

University of Vienna

Alessio is a doctoral researcher at Department of Geography and Regional Research (IfGR) and an Early Stage Researcher (ESR) in the H2020-MSCA-ITN Project POLISS. The project brings together 7 European Universities and 13 Partners with the aim of contributing to the improvement of the EU’s Smart Specialisation Policy. Alessio’s research within the project focuses on the design and implementation of smart specialization strategies in different types of regions.

Alessio studied Human Geography (BSc) at the University of Cologne and University College Dublin and obtained a Master’s degree from the University of Amsterdam in Economic Geography. Before attending the IfGR, he gained research experience at Institute for Work and Technology (IAT) in Germany and was involved in a Technical Assistance project by the Asian Development Bank (ADB) in Southeast Asia. He is interested in regional structural change and the role of innovation in regional development.
